Abstract

The vortex lattice in untwinned and twinned YBCO single crystals has been observed in function of the magnetic field orientation, using the high-resolution Bitter decoration technique [6]. In untwinned samples and in tilted fields, a chain structure appears, which is independent of crystallographic orientation. In weekly twinned samples, pinning along the twin boundaries is still present in addition to the vortex-chain state. A quantitative analysis of these observations and comparison to theory is presented.
